The Bristol Borough School District serves the borough of Bristol in lower Bucks County, Pennsylvania. This guide covers the towns the district serves, the schools it operates, and how families find their assigned school by address.
What Towns Are in the Bristol Borough School District?
The Bristol Borough School District covers a single municipality: the borough of Bristol, zip code 19007, along the Delaware River in southern Bucks County. It is one of the oldest and smallest districts in the county. It is separate from the neighboring Bristol Township School District, which is a larger district covering Bristol Township. Buyers looking at a Bristol address should confirm whether the property sits in the borough or the township, because the two are served by different districts.
Schools in the Bristol Borough School District
The district operates three schools:
- Warren Snyder-John Girotti Elementary School, grades PreK through 6
- Bristol Middle School, grades 7 and 8
- Bristol High School, grades 9 through 12

Bristol Borough School District Quick Facts
- County: Bucks County, Pennsylvania
- Grades served: PreK through 12
- Approximate enrollment: about 1,130 students
- Number of schools: three
- Official website: bbsd.org
Frequently Asked Questions About the Bristol Borough School District
What county is the Bristol Borough School District in?
The district is in Bucks County, Pennsylvania, along the Delaware River in the southern part of the county.
Is Bristol Borough the same as Bristol Township?
No. Bristol Borough and Bristol Township are two separate municipalities served by two separate school districts. Confirm which one a specific address falls in.
What zip code does the district serve?
The borough of Bristol uses zip code 19007. That zip code also reaches into Bristol Township, so the school district depends on the exact address.
How many schools does the district have?
Three: an elementary school, a middle school, and a high school.
